Transaction 86e2918c3029eecdd0fa81ee37a2c44e157b5f736d59dc596727d1e5dc603b6f
1 Input
1 Output
-
86e2918c3029eecdd0fa81ee37a2c44e157b5f736d59dc596727d1e5dc603b6f:0
- value
- 10842997226
- script pubkey
- OP_0 OP_PUSHBYTES_32 96863b956d3009472fd77a6d571d259c75bc8a92c4c12d3d3703caa82f9258e9
- address
- bc1qj6rrh9tdxqy5wt7h0fk4w8f9n36mez5jcnqj60fhq092stujtr5shkwnky